Star Wars: Ahsoka adds Thor actor Ray Stevenson

February 12, 2022 by Gary Collinson

Thor star Ray Stevenson looks set to reunite with Disney, with THR reporting that the Volstagg actor is swapping the Marvel Cinematic Universe for the galaxy far, far away with a role in Lucasfilm’s upcoming Disney+ series Star Wars: Ahsoka.

Details on Stevenson’s role are being kept under wraps, but he joins a cast that includes Rosario Dawson as former Jedi Ahsoka Tano, reprising her role from The Mandalorian and The Book of Boba Fett, as well as Hayden Christensen as Anakin Skywalker and Star Wars newcomers Natasha Liu Bordizzo (The Society) as Sabine Wren and Ivanna Sakhno (Pacific Rim: Uprising) and Mary Elizabeth Winstead (Birds of Prey) in as-yet-unrevealed roles.

As it happens, Stevenson has previously appeared in Star Wars, having lent his voice to the brutal Mandalorian warrior Gar Saxon in Star Wars: The Clone Wars and Star Wars Rebels. A former member of Death Watch and devoted follower of Darth Maul during his reign over Mandalore, Saxon served as his homeworld’s puppet ruler on behalf of the Empire following the Siege of Mandalore. He also briefly wielded the Darksaber in battle with Sabine Wren but was defeated before being killed by Sabine’s mother Countess Ursa Wren.

Although Saxon is dead by the time of Ahsoka, the series is expected to feature flashbacks (see the inclusion of Hayden Christensen), and so it’s certainly possible that Stevenson could be following in the footsteps of Katee Sackhoff (Bo-Katan Kryze) by reprising his animated role in live-action. For the time being however, we can only speculate, and it’s equally possible that Stevenson will be appearing as a different character entirely.

Production on Star Wars: Ahsoka is expected to get underway in April.
